Champion’s Island would make you observe the trailer, which appears like a terrific anime. Then players will need to pick out a crew on this mysterious island. Gamers can utilize the map to discover every one of the challenges within the island and revel in amusing games! Why Are Some Games Blocked by University? Unblocked games offer a wonder